What materials are needed for Toy Cherries?
To make Toy Cherries you will need: embroidery floss (6-strand), embroidery floss (6-strand), Polyfil or similar material for stuffing.. Tools required: 2.25mm crochet hook, Scissors, Embroidery needle.
